Abstract
The oocyst of Eimeria magna was isolated and purified from a rabbit farm in Hebei.Its genomic DNA was extracted by CATB.The 18S rDNA gene fragment of E.magna was amplified using conservative primer of 18S rDNA of Eimeria and sequenced.Then it was analysed by DNAStar program package and was aligned with corresponding sequence of other eleven species of rabbit-infecting Eimeria in the GenBank.And then the phylogenetic tree was establised.The results indicated that the amplified gene fragment was about 1 522 bp.The sequence analysis showed that the genetic homology between the 18S rDNA of E.magna isolated from Hebei and the corresponding sequence of E.magna publicized in GenBank was most close and the similarity was up to 99.6%;and the monology between Hebei E.magna and the other 11 kinds of Eimeria infecting overseas rabbit was 92.4%~99.6%.
